Story Breakdown

Because of a bad marriage of their parents, two brothers Jules and Max made a pact never to get into a relationship with a woman. Therefore, they live a party-life in which they sleep with a different girl every day. However this changes when Jules starts to date Anna and Max falls in love with her. Can their bromance overcome this love triangle.
